23:36 Al Jean said on the DVD commentary that this is one of their best episodes. Dustin Hoffman voiced Mr. Bergstrom but didn't want his name on the final credits. James Brooks wrote the note that was handed to Lisa as Mr. Bergstrom left paying homage to film The French Lieutenant's woman. There was also a tribute to The Graduate in the episode.
